The Architecture of Effective Learning Implementing a successful meg study requires a specific architecture of information intake and retention. This structure moves beyond simple highlighting to create a system of knowledge management. The following pillars support the entire framework:
The Architecture of Effective Learning
Targeted Intake: Focusing exclusively on high-yield resources such as seminal papers, expert interviews, and advanced summaries.
Active Recall: Regularly testing oneself on the material without notes to strengthen neural pathways.
Spaced Repetition: Utilizing algorithms to review information just as it begins to fade, cementing it into long-term memory.
Interdisciplinary Synthesis: Connecting concepts from different fields to create a unique and innovative perspective.

Overcoming Cognitive Barriers
One of the greatest challenges in modern learning is the paradox of choice. With infinite resources available, individuals often suffer from analysis paralysis, never diving deep enough to achieve mastery. A meg study combats this by enforcing strict constraints. By limiting the scope of input—say, to only the last five years of research or only the top three thought leaders in a field—the mind enters a state of focused flow. This eliminates the noise that typically prevents deep comprehension.
